Transaction 91f31a0a8208b8ea512b0c26e1d46dd4d360b59403cb491de8c9011bb044e3ab
1 Input
1 Output
-
91f31a0a8208b8ea512b0c26e1d46dd4d360b59403cb491de8c9011bb044e3ab:0
- value
- 25059741
- script pubkey
- OP_0 OP_PUSHBYTES_20 adb015834ff2afbd3ee3c1320e112eaa7277c648
- address
- bc1q4kcptq6072hm60hrcyequyfw4fe803jg2j3s57